Living Flowers

We created Ikebana inspired arrangements. Ikebana or 'living flowers' is the Japanese art of flower arrangement. . The tradition can be traced to the 7th century when floral offerings were made at altars. Later, they were placed in the ‘tokonoma’ an alcove of the home.
